I was contacted right away by a store manager for a quick phone interview. My resume was sent to the regional manager and I set up a phone interview with her. On the day of my interview, she called and rescheduled for the next day because of a dental emergency. The next day came and I didn't hear from her, so I called and left a voicemail. I then got an email the next day saying she forgot about our interview and asked if we could do it that day. I replied that I was available but never heard back. I sent a follow-up email a few days later and still no response. Then, a week later, I got an automated email saying the job was no longer available. It was a really bad experience being strung along and not getting any answers.

I had a face-to-face interview with the Store Manager and the General (Area) Manager, and then a phone interview with the Regional Manager. The General Manager rescheduled the meeting for 30 minutes later without letting me know, so I ended up waiting for 45 minutes before my interview. The Store Manager showed me some of the store's processes, acting as if I was already hired. The interview itself was quite easy. I asked a lot about Loss Prevention, but it seems like it's not as important here as in my previous retail jobs.
